271. Introduction to Numerical Methods (3)
- Prerequisites: CECS 174 and MATH 222.
- Introduction to numerical methods. Analysis of computational errors; iterative methods for finding roots and solving systems of equations. Numerical techniques for evaluating integrals, derivatives, and solving differential equations. Emphasis on numerical methods as used in computer modeling.
- (Lecture 2 hours, laboratory 3 hours.) Letter grade only (A-F).
